class DatabaseConfig:
def __init__(self, db_type=None, db_name=None, host=None, user=None, password=None, port=None, config_file=None):
if config_file:
self.load_from_file(config_file)
else:
# Load default values from environment variables or use provided values
self.db_type = db_type or os.getenv('DB_TYPE', 'sqlite')
self.db_name = db_name or os.getenv('DB_NAME', 'database.db')
self.host = host or os.getenv('DB_HOST', 'localhost')
self.user = user or os.getenv('DB_USER', 'user')
self.password = password or os.getenv('DB_PASSWORD', 'password')
self.port = port or os.getenv('DB_PORT', '5432')
def load_from_file(self, file_path):
with open(file_path, 'r') as file:
config = json.load(file)
self.db_type = config.get('db_type', 'sqlite')
self.db_name = config.get('db_name', 'database.db')
self.host = config.get('host', 'localhost')
self.user = config.get('user', 'user')
self.password = config.get('password', 'password')
self.port = config.get('port', '5432')
def get_sqlalchemy_database_url(self):
if self.db_type == 'sqlite':
db_path = Path(self.db_name).absolute() # Ensure the path is absolute
return f"sqlite+aiosqlite:///{db_path}" # SQLite uses file path
elif self.db_type == 'duckdb':
db_path = Path(self.db_name).absolute() # Ensure the path is absolute for DuckDB as well
return f"duckdb+aiosqlite:///{db_path}"
elif self.db_type == 'postgresql':
# Ensure optional parameters are handled gracefully
port_str = f":{self.port}" if self.port else ""
password_str = f":{self.password}" if self.password else ""
return f"postgresql+asyncpg://{self.user}{password_str}@{self.host}{port_str}/{self.db_name}"
else:
raise ValueError(f"Unsupported DB_TYPE: {self.db_type}")

class LanceDB(VectorDB):
def __init__(self, *args, **kwargs):
super().__init__(*args, **kwargs)
self.db = self.init_lancedb()
def init_lancedb(self):
# Initialize LanceDB connection
# Adjust the URI as needed for your LanceDB setup
uri = "s3://my-bucket/lancedb" if self.namespace else "~/.lancedb"
db = lancedb.connect(uri, api_key=os.getenv("LANCEDB_API_KEY"))
return db
def create_table(self, name: str, schema: Optional[pa.Schema] = None, data: Optional[pd.DataFrame] = None):
# Create a table in LanceDB. If schema is not provided, it will be inferred from the data.
if data is not None and schema is None:
schema = pa.Schema.from_pandas(data)
table = self.db.create_table(name, schema=schema)
if data is not None:
table.add(data.to_dict('records'))
return table
def add_memories(self, table_name: str, data: pd.DataFrame):
# Add data to an existing table in LanceDB
table = self.db.open_table(table_name)
table.add(data.to_dict('records'))
def fetch_memories(self, table_name: str, query_vector: List[float], top_k: int = 10):
# Perform a vector search in the specified table
table = self.db.open_table(table_name)
results = table.search(query_vector).limit(top_k).to_pandas()
return results
